I think I have the same or similar problem as Firefoot.
Quote:
Originally posted by Firefoot
I have noticed that sometimes if I am away long enough....that it logs me out for no good reason. ...Also sometimes I go to post and write my reply and then hit "submit"...[experiences the problem]...Has anyone else been having these problems?
Except for me it has nothing to do with my computer screensaver coming on, I don't have that enabled. I will usually be replying, and if I sit on the Post Reply screen for maybe 5 minutes it will time out. So when I post (hit submit) it says I am not currently logged in. (I said 5 minutes but I don't know, it could be longer, I am not sure what the magic number is.)

Also, here is a little different symptom than Firefoot. I can always get back to the Post Reply screen and I copy the text. Then go log in again, find the right thread, select Add Reply, and paste the saved text...AND SUBMIT BEFORE IT TIMES OUT AGAIN!
